Solution for What is 5 percent of 196075:

5 percent *196075 =

(5:100)*196075 =

(5*196075):100 =

980375:100 = 9803.75

Now we have: 5 percent of 196075 = 9803.75

Question: What is 5 percent of 196075?

Percentage solution with steps:

Step 1: Our output value is 196075.

Step 2: We represent the unknown value with {x}.

Step 3: From step 1 above,{196075}={100\%}.

Step 4: Similarly, {x}={5\%}.

Step 5: This results in a pair of simple equations:

{196075}={100\%}(1).

{x}={5\%}(2).

Step 6: By dividing equation 1 by equation 2 and noting that both the RHS (right hand side) of both
equations have the same unit (%); we have

\frac{196075}{x}=\frac{100\%}{5\%}

Step 7: Again, the reciprocal of both sides gives

\frac{x}{196075}=\frac{5}{100}

\Rightarrow{x} = {9803.75}

Therefore, {5\%} of {196075} is {9803.75}
